LM318 IC is a precise and fast operational amplifier designed for applications requiring wide bandwidth and a high slew rate. The IC features a factor-of-ten increase in speed over general purpose devices without sacrificing dc performance. The high speed and fast settling time of the LM318 operational amplifier make it useful in A/D converters, oscillators, active filters, sample-and-hold circuits, and general-purpose amplifiers. The IC offers many additional features such as high noise immunity, ESD barring, and thermal overload protection.

Precision operational amplifier

A Precision operational amplifier is an operational amplifier with better design specifications and topology than the conventional op-amp. Precision Op-amps are more accurate than your average general purpose op amps. In terms of design topology, Precision amplifiers have a better precision offset, zero-drift over time, lower internal noise (nV/√Hz), and input bias current. On the component scale, they have precise matching resistors etched in the substrate at the chip level.

LM318 Pinout

LM318 Pin Configuration

Pin NoPin NameDescription
1BAL/COMP 1Balance/Compensation Pin 1
2INV-INPUTInverting Input Pin
3NON-INV-INPUTNon Inverting Input Pin
4V-Negative Power Supply
5BAL/COMP 3Balance/Compensation Pin 3
6OUTPUTOutput Pin
7V+Positive Power Supply
8BAL/COMP 2Balance/Compensation Pin 2

LM318 Features and Specification

  • 15 MHz small signal bandwidth
  • Guaranteed 50V/µs slew rate
  • Maximum bias current of 250 nA
  • Operates from supplies of ±5V to ±20V
  • Internal frequency compensation
  • Input and output overload protected
  • Pin compatible with general purpose op amps

Application

  • Wideband Amplifiers
  • High Frequency Absolute Value Circuits
  • D/A Converter Amplifiers
  • Fast Integrators
